sisiafrika: I want to ask why malaria parasite test is mostly prescribed for pt. I think Africans have them in the blood, fever just set in if they are higher than normal. Just trying to be curious. Thanks You're right. Malaria is endemic to sub-Saharan Africa and patients become symptomatic when the level of parasitemia is high in the blood. Despite these peculiarity, malaria cannot be diagnosed only with the symptoms. This is because the symptoms of malaria overlap with symptoms of a lot of other diseases so you have to do a laboratory test to be very sure what is producing the symptoms is malaria. |

Ozing of contrast from the isthmus of the left tube into the palvic cavity noted. wht is my chance of conception based on this result A HSG is a hysterosalpinogram which is an Xray of the uterus and fallopian tube. Normally a contrast is injected into the uterus from belowand if the tubes are open, it passes through them appearing opacified and spills into the peritoneal cavity and is seen on the film. The report suggests that the inside of your uterus - referred to as the cavity is normal. Right tube is opacified means that it may not be blocked. The scanty reflux back into the pelvic cavity means some of the contrast couldn't go through. However the beaded appearance is suggestive of tubal tuberculosis. However, some normal tubes appear beaded on HSG. A important information left out here is whether there was peritoneal spill or not. Left tube is not opacified means dye didn't enter the tube suggesting that it may be blocked hence reflux back into the pelvic cavity at the isthmus. This may suggest an isthmal occlusion. It can also suggest a spasm in the isthmus region - meaning the tubes may be normal. Also, there's no information on peritoneal spill. So it's inconclusive. Conclusion: Looks like your right tube is okay- except for a suspected tubal TB(which needs treatment). There's a suspicion of procedural tubal spasm on the left side- might be a blockage. Only a diagnostic laparoscopy can tell. Only one tube is needed for conception. Discuss with your doctor about the your result.
